Hennessy Advisors Inc. lessened its stake in shares of EMCOR Group, Inc. (NYSE:EME - Free Report) by 10.2% during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The fund owned 25,600 shares of the construction company's stock after selling 2,900 shares during the quarter. Hennessy Advisors Inc. owned about 0.06% of EMCOR Group worth $9,463,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

EMCOR Group (NYSE:EME -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, April 30th. The construction company reported $5.41 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$4.57 by $0.84. The firm had revenue of $3.87 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$3.78 billion. EMCOR Group had a net margin of 6.51% and a return on equity of 34.99%. The company's revenue for the quarter was up 12.7%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$4.17 earnings per share. Equities analysts forecast that EMCOR Group, Inc. will post 20.74 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

EMCOR Group, Inc provides construction and facilities, building, and industrial services in the United States and the United Kingdom. It offers design, integration, installation, start-up, operation, and maintenance services related to power transmission, distribution, and generation systems; energy solutions; premises electrical and lighting systems; process instrumentation; low-voltage systems; voice and data communications systems; roadway and transit lighting, signaling, and fiber optic lines; computerized traffic control systems, and signal and communication equipment; heating, ventilation, air conditioning, refrigeration, and geothermal solutions; clean-room process ventilation systems; fire protection and suppression systems; plumbing, process, and high-purity piping systems; controls and filtration systems; water and wastewater treatment systems; central plant heating and cooling systems; crane and rigging services; millwright services; and steel fabrication, erection, and welding services.
